| 實物特徵: | In this paper, a One-Degree-of-Freedom PI controller is optimized using the model reference tuning approach for a Second Order Inverse Response and Dead Time Process operating as a servo control. In addition, a graphic user interface tool that computes the PI optimized controller parameters is presented, also showing the response of the control system operating as a servo-control (the optimized one) and the associated response for the regulatory-control case. |
